- The distance between Takayama, Japan and Cherrapunji, India is approximately 4,475 km or 2,781 mi.
- To reach Takayama in this distance one would set out from Cherrapunji bearing 63.1°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Takayama bearing 87.4° or E .
- Takayama has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Cherrapunji has a subtropical highland climate with dry winters (Cwb).
- Takayama is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ome whereas Cherrapunji is in or near the subtropical rain for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 6.9 °C (12.4°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 16.5 °C (29.7°F) more in Takayama.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 10020.2 mm (394.5 in) less which is equivalent to 10020.2 l/m² (245.92 US gal/ft²) or 100,202,000 l/ha (10,712,259 US gal/ac) less. About 1/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 10.9° lower in Takayama than in Cherrapunji.
- Relative humidity levels are 3.4% lower.
- The mean dew point temperature is 7.3°C (13.2°F) lower.
